The RUD District conforms with the area and development regulations of the Rural District designation contained in the County's 1984 Development Standards Ordinance. It also embraces the same development objectives of its predecessor: To facilitate (for the area) the adequate provision of transportation, water, sewage disposal, and other public improvements and services.
